About this property
Gwardolau Cottage, Wye Valley Retreat.
Nestled in the Wye Valley Gwardolau cottage is an 1850's extension to the main Gwardolau House, formerly the servants quarters and kitchen. Set down a quiet country lane 1.5 miles from the centre of Rhayader this spacious centrally heated property consists of a living room with impressive fire place with multi-fuel stove and beamed ceiling, with access to the rear garden. Large kitchen with rangemaster oven, washing machine. There is a downstairs lavatory. Upstairs there are double and twin bedrooms both with views over the gardens to the hills surrounding Rhayader and the main bathroom. There is off road parking and storage for bikes etc.
